面部识别能检测孩子的父母吗?

蒂姆·雷维尔演示了计算机是如何检查人脸的……
2020年1月7日

MOTHER_SON

一位母亲和她的儿子看着相机上的照片。

分享

问题

面部识别能显示父母和孩子之间的相似之处吗?

回答

听众保罗通过网络表单提出了这个问题,蒂姆·雷维尔回答了这个问题。

蒂姆:嗯,答案是肯定和否定。人脸识别系统,它们的工作方式最常见的类型使用一种叫做卷积神经网络的技术。这是一种算法,它把一幅图像分成很多很多不同的组成部分。然后分析这些不同的成分。例如,神经网络的一部分可能会聚焦在你的眼睛上,然后它可能会看形状,它可能会看颜色,然后很容易与另一个人进行比较。所以有了我们现有的技术,我们可以很容易地比较两张照片,比如说你和你父母中的一个。但我认为有趣的是算法会发现什么,它可能与人类可能发现的相似之处完全不同。我在家里打印了一个道具,我要给艾拉看。艾拉,这两张照片里是谁?

瑞茜·威瑟斯彭?

蒂姆-瑞茜·威瑟斯彭。正确的。你能描述一下左边这个和右边这个的区别吗?

艾拉:一个戴了眼镜,另一个没戴。

克里斯-好的。是的,你有两张并排的图片其中一张,很明显是粘贴在图形艺术上的。你戴的是一副看起来相当便宜的眼镜框,而不是名牌眼镜。她绝对不会穿那样的衣服。

蒂姆:对,没错。但你可以看到这是相同的图像,然后有一些相当模糊的光泽被ps在上面。但是如果你问神经网络这两张图片是什么,左边的这张,它说是瑞茜·威瑟斯彭,右边的这张。上面写着是罗素·克劳。

克里斯:怎么做?胡子呢?

蒂姆:嗯,没错。所以在人类眼中,你绝对不会说这是罗素·克劳。

克里斯-真的最好的设备说那是罗素·克劳吗?

蒂姆:最好的设备显示这是罗素·克劳,这都是因为这副眼镜。这些眼镜的选择方式,上面的小像素图案,你可以看到它看起来有点像一个狡猾的龟壳玻璃,但算法分析图像的方式。它观察这些单独的像素点,并捕捉到与人类完全不同的东西。这意味着,尽管你可以通过面部识别来显示一个人和他的亲戚之间的相似之处,但它可能会发现一些与我们人类在其他人身上看到的相似之处不同的东西。

如果我们知道它被这样愚弄了,我们就不能写更好的程序吗?

蒂姆:问题是,这很难做到。这被称为对抗性攻击,你可以调整图像,让它迷惑神经网络,你可以改进系统来对抗这类攻击,但这真的非常非常困难。每次有人调整他们的算法,使其能够很好地防御一种攻击时,就会有人提出一种稍微不同的攻击。事实上,这是非常令人担忧的,因为如果你是一辆无人驾驶汽车,比如说,有人把这种贴纸贴在一个路标上,突然间你可能会认为一个停止标志实际上是一个通行标志,这可能是一个很大的问题。

Chris -那么他们打算如何克服这个问题呢?

蒂姆:对于这个问题,他们还没有一个好的答案。部分原因是他们希望你在开车时能有很多不同的机会看到停车标志或通行标志。所以这不仅仅是一张瑞茜·威瑟斯彭的照片。另一种方法是在系统中加入额外的部分。例如,停车标志可以嵌入一些东西,汽车可以反弹,它会收到一些电子信号,说,哦,现在是红灯。但这是目前仍在争夺的东西。他们需要想办法解决这个问题。

克里斯-蒂姆,我真的很震惊,我很少被这样的事情震惊。我不知道它是如此脆弱。

蒂姆:是的。这是你知道的其中一件事,科技发展得如此之快。就在几年前,即使是识别瑞茜·威瑟斯彭(Reese Witherspoon)对算法来说也太困难了。所以它已经走了很长很长的路。但是,为了让它在道路上真正安全,它还需要走得更远一些。

评论

添加注释